    Very wrong they are going to turn it over to insurance....late reporting could put the claim at risk big difference between a 1000 deductible and 5000 in damage
    .....paint and a headlight on a good gets there quick

    I don't know what your company will do but unless you have a lousy reputation with them I doubt they'll fire you.
    I wouldn't fire a driver for what you did...unless he lied to me about it. Then I'd fire him quick. He wouldn't get much of a reference either.
